The U.S. Department of Defense, through DLA Troop Support, is seeking to procure 120 life preserver vests under NSN 4220017083638 for delivery to DLA Distribution location W1A8 within 60 days after award. The solicitation, numbered SPE8E526Q0306, is a combined request for quotation that excludes hard copies and does not provide access to specifications, plans, or drawings. Only approved sources—074V1, 1YHY2, and 8GFM5, all with the same part number TXF100300-A—are qualified to respond. All responsible vendors may submit electronic quotes, and no set-aside limitations apply. Quotes must be received by the deadline of July 7, 2026, with the solicitation available exclusively through the online SAM.gov portal. Primary inquiries should be directed via email to the designated buyer, with further details accessible through the provided link or DIBBS website using the solicitation number.

LIFE RAFT,INFLATABLThis solicitation seeks newly manufactured life rafts in accordance with AIR CRUISERS Drawing 64500-103, Revision LATEST REV., and governing specification MIL-PRF-18494, with all units required to be produced by vendors listed on QPL-18494. Contractors must ensure compliance with stringent quality assurance protocols, including production lot sample testing where 10% or less of each lot is selected at random by the NAWCAD Patuxent River inspector for rigorous inspection of workmanship, dimensional accuracy, and functional performance under contract requirements. All test samples will be destroyed upon completion unless refurbishment to Ready For Issue condition is feasible and approved, and contractors bear all transportation and retesting costs for failed samples. A waiver for production lot testing is available only to offerors who have previously supplied identical units accepted by the Government or OEM within the last three years, using the same facilities and processes, with a formal certification attesting to consistency and compliance. In such cases, the delivery schedule is accelerated by 165 days. Each life raft must be marked with a unique serial number beginning with the model number and must include MIL-STD-130N-compliant UID and human-readable markings for CAGE, part number, nomenclature, and serial number. The carrying case and polymer enclosure must also bear these markings. The government will conduct inspection and acceptance at the contractor’s facility under the supervision of NAWCAD Patuxent River, and all testing must occur on-site with prior notification and detailed reporting to specified government personnel. Delivery must comply with MIL-STD-2073 packaging standards, and no refurbished, remanufactured, or repaired material will be accepted. The contract incorporates multiple mandatory provisions including integrity of unit prices, warranty of noncomplex supplies for 12 months from discovery of defect, mandatory use of Workflow Pro Assist Module, and adherence to the Buy American Act under the Balance of Payments Program. FMS-owned assets are exempt from Item Unique Identification and Valuation requirements under DFARS 211.274 since they are never delivered to the DoD or entered into the U.S. supply chain but are shipped directly by a U.S. freight forwarder to the foreign customer. The solicitation operates under SEPA authority with a waived synopsis due to urgency. Offers from non-approved sources are ineligible, and distributors must provide authorized distributor letters from approved suppliers.
